Merge pull request #43 from appleboy/docker

fix #10 Auto update docker image to docker hub.
This commit is contained in:
Bo-Yi Wu 2016-04-11 22:26:04 -05:00
commit e664cc7339
2 changed files with 19 additions and 5 deletions

View File

@ -1,4 +1,4 @@
sudo: false sudo: required
language: go language: go
@ -9,11 +9,14 @@ go:
- 1.6 - 1.6
- tip - tip
services:
- docker
env: env:
global: global:
- secure: ad5iOvyzCMdxp664YZD92Qse8EAB8R8jgoV8CspLBVbwfqPv2S+2IF2pHrxqd6o81y2sTgAr0VFOx9q9gVD3JZpT0vjpPIzscGNVYtup8bDBDFYIf3vwt6RVvJsSTYGQIQ6HulZ97CKB5W2pCI2q9pOrZqFzQG9lHA4J4m+XzAzH7eNx4PprboEwKKhESI4191ii47phWKcalcul00wo/oeM1u/Bmmg/rcGyQgzUHg3zFh+1avQp7z4yAMFmScRnJDJFABg9s9TVeQu8FQXUWTBv4tUQJrpPs60zRSxpt3ap9Yx67pkuVYpfZz9o9u6FLa8UC+zWVh+oHYXfYWrSmCcsyfLjy5Wg2Zt3Mx92Aqq8uiaGaLSxcn5pL9xeIK6X0uWixp2wzXMdjE9RkGRaPhTm/Ze4F810JyNR+i0AkM8py/gPEkVXkeIw+UGS/mo5bq4a5ntLKRbl1vePOIPUtpV8nlgBblNB6jqd3/wINRcCoNhNiKtr+uvUm1jKKK+hu4q9YncwG3gpB+u0DRR2KIPSgdUlzL3V43UMWIC12eEjVrS+xkMo7a2gfUXMzwmpMhQHZ2QMb0VMOgIde1X4nlOL0GHsrHJAp8AmjQF6xbv2gcxzs98zU9qKp/qm4QETGQvHaMXhvE8ogzx1EgXaJ0xn9SIAw11TBT6dpHLdcGI= - secure: ad5iOvyzCMdxp664YZD92Qse8EAB8R8jgoV8CspLBVbwfqPv2S+2IF2pHrxqd6o81y2sTgAr0VFOx9q9gVD3JZpT0vjpPIzscGNVYtup8bDBDFYIf3vwt6RVvJsSTYGQIQ6HulZ97CKB5W2pCI2q9pOrZqFzQG9lHA4J4m+XzAzH7eNx4PprboEwKKhESI4191ii47phWKcalcul00wo/oeM1u/Bmmg/rcGyQgzUHg3zFh+1avQp7z4yAMFmScRnJDJFABg9s9TVeQu8FQXUWTBv4tUQJrpPs60zRSxpt3ap9Yx67pkuVYpfZz9o9u6FLa8UC+zWVh+oHYXfYWrSmCcsyfLjy5Wg2Zt3Mx92Aqq8uiaGaLSxcn5pL9xeIK6X0uWixp2wzXMdjE9RkGRaPhTm/Ze4F810JyNR+i0AkM8py/gPEkVXkeIw+UGS/mo5bq4a5ntLKRbl1vePOIPUtpV8nlgBblNB6jqd3/wINRcCoNhNiKtr+uvUm1jKKK+hu4q9YncwG3gpB+u0DRR2KIPSgdUlzL3V43UMWIC12eEjVrS+xkMo7a2gfUXMzwmpMhQHZ2QMb0VMOgIde1X4nlOL0GHsrHJAp8AmjQF6xbv2gcxzs98zU9qKp/qm4QETGQvHaMXhvE8ogzx1EgXaJ0xn9SIAw11TBT6dpHLdcGI=
- secure: nnOFadWZodcsJeRHwcPE7wjUk4xZ7oNjrJUPvs1yBDKGOCfga/KbmWpQ85PZiJmmxA7WO1PXpRV0lf+lHKDuAJKiXbQZNZOW8BoFSagRy7/lSicDqeQyJX2zJsjYbM11ZqOCH1uiTMBsNsbaGJTGtwHrbQ84zXJk2WXvDfrvNqlo85cXDHtxkdsqfETgY3S7Gis7VUKmoJKHuhF8ADvsLjaXpg/kgnrhEkTz9AD4oxscMUq3/vkf5wPN9a4uEXDJamKK6N2CKfwGZLwVPGMRIrIL+/gc1vyALGpl5xjC/rMuErESVfzKcUfLgENXL4JEv2IcqfInDqhVL56YG87xlYb4Wsxsm0u1IYDl+v8Frm35SPAz7C5Iha+/Kh1G1ip9AZKkpSS7IxpFOfRe6hmhvXIX00cNCo51ZMp7xBkahiktHveXj7UrqX72y949/+QXgbC0AvV2+4lYnEDydkphlkXH9MDeAVtkbYGUss06U0q19GuL0O8+iZPyBfajdAdS0V0nx7zIYYW42UVuJdRcndcEkaK7PQd0fZlwwZUSXQgqEg8zd+VzxC7tAgtS8LlOU2Ma3Vf4pZiScaZNqpJXPIyD/jPSqNSYQe6WJ6FKRPJw+1ZwN2kAeQMIt1th+08I+23dyolpbULPTkOFudsZoyFkSPhEcDBKNEQdrL7ggTw= - secure: nnOFadWZodcsJeRHwcPE7wjUk4xZ7oNjrJUPvs1yBDKGOCfga/KbmWpQ85PZiJmmxA7WO1PXpRV0lf+lHKDuAJKiXbQZNZOW8BoFSagRy7/lSicDqeQyJX2zJsjYbM11ZqOCH1uiTMBsNsbaGJTGtwHrbQ84zXJk2WXvDfrvNqlo85cXDHtxkdsqfETgY3S7Gis7VUKmoJKHuhF8ADvsLjaXpg/kgnrhEkTz9AD4oxscMUq3/vkf5wPN9a4uEXDJamKK6N2CKfwGZLwVPGMRIrIL+/gc1vyALGpl5xjC/rMuErESVfzKcUfLgENXL4JEv2IcqfInDqhVL56YG87xlYb4Wsxsm0u1IYDl+v8Frm35SPAz7C5Iha+/Kh1G1ip9AZKkpSS7IxpFOfRe6hmhvXIX00cNCo51ZMp7xBkahiktHveXj7UrqX72y949/+QXgbC0AvV2+4lYnEDydkphlkXH9MDeAVtkbYGUss06U0q19GuL0O8+iZPyBfajdAdS0V0nx7zIYYW42UVuJdRcndcEkaK7PQd0fZlwwZUSXQgqEg8zd+VzxC7tAgtS8LlOU2Ma3Vf4pZiScaZNqpJXPIyD/jPSqNSYQe6WJ6FKRPJw+1ZwN2kAeQMIt1th+08I+23dyolpbULPTkOFudsZoyFkSPhEcDBKNEQdrL7ggTw=
- secure: MVVH7ilA3r3eLb1I9/KTn3hWaEWOhY8yeF1g2zO09r0oRwEr+NKba/Ey2TpBmkcbFt+CiKMrefzoG9dwHyHm9dFH/1OLBrRAXK3RLV6qyMNw708yOkc7NfH5xK7X7F2u0vWwagK3aVkhTxXGrIQvaEK5jJ2tK3K1uDO5TzUC4TM0hLsgGvyTah89LJBhM4k0OEcAIVmzPO58Ql+RZV3nw03LDtcLofVFNqApCAUJNPrArt9TP/UraPPg/R8WtAS/PMY6IsMRKWj3LjN/J089zfQgiHH6p2wPBQ0n2R2zgisnxjAz5wt6/Dkvo09UqkVWFGX4p6N4t7kxAZoqhRRt+t38qdDip5iloclHGO5eI3/dr30V88Y5ionLL81WsBRqFuMmWrEb86maSMsXWl5yM1qB76Rsh/sPMDRk99Wf9RqhHedJxek6reoUcTBZl9kgXJDlqpjEogyq6qgL0jCCqgl0N6FZAYE/5SvW82MCukZZmko2UXBS/GmU6fhBRGquzOczL43YvVqqV8olZ2qXIdeeX5KeO/SHMUvW3oUnENa6V49K6ZX1f7KG8p8jERTNuDfsdgvZdMSYR2EeDQ7RTU6fhoc3BX4cFyTrS1qImswoBvLCEr54awQXDhgWddZsIWQzCxw6TmD7u25G3YHTsM5Wvs2Gj4z0aJeXFlLSfSQ= - secure: MVVH7ilA3r3eLb1I9/KTn3hWaEWOhY8yeF1g2zO09r0oRwEr+NKba/Ey2TpBmkcbFt+CiKMrefzoG9dwHyHm9dFH/1OLBrRAXK3RLV6qyMNw708yOkc7NfH5xK7X7F2u0vWwagK3aVkhTxXGrIQvaEK5jJ2tK3K1uDO5TzUC4TM0hLsgGvyTah89LJBhM4k0OEcAIVmzPO58Ql+RZV3nw03LDtcLofVFNqApCAUJNPrArt9TP/UraPPg/R8WtAS/PMY6IsMRKWj3LjN/J089zfQgiHH6p2wPBQ0n2R2zgisnxjAz5wt6/Dkvo09UqkVWFGX4p6N4t7kxAZoqhRRt+t38qdDip5iloclHGO5eI3/dr30V88Y5ionLL81WsBRqFuMmWrEb86maSMsXWl5yM1qB76Rsh/sPMDRk99Wf9RqhHedJxek6reoUcTBZl9kgXJDlqpjEogyq6qgL0jCCqgl0N6FZAYE/5SvW82MCukZZmko2UXBS/GmU6fhBRGquzOczL43YvVqqV8olZ2qXIdeeX5KeO/SHMUvW3oUnENa6V49K6ZX1f7KG8p8jERTNuDfsdgvZdMSYR2EeDQ7RTU6fhoc3BX4cFyTrS1qImswoBvLCEr54awQXDhgWddZsIWQzCxw6TmD7u25G3YHTsM5Wvs2Gj4z0aJeXFlLSfSQ=
install: install:
- go get -t -v ./... - go get -t -v ./...
@ -24,3 +27,14 @@ script:
- cd gopush && go test -v -covermode=count -coverprofile=coverage.out - cd gopush && go test -v -covermode=count -coverprofile=coverage.out
- $(go env GOPATH | awk 'BEGIN{FS=":"} {print $1}')/bin/goveralls -coverprofile=coverage.out - $(go env GOPATH | awk 'BEGIN{FS=":"} {print $1}')/bin/goveralls -coverprofile=coverage.out
-service=travis-ci -repotoken=$COVERALLS_TOKEN -service=travis-ci -repotoken=$COVERALLS_TOKEN
after_success:
- echo $TRAVIS_PULL_REQUEST
- echo $TRAVIS_BRANCH
- echo $TRAVIS_GO_VERSION
- test "$TRAVIS_BRANCH" == "master" && test "$TRAVIS_GO_VERSION" == "1.6"
&& test "$TRAVIS_PULL_REQUEST" == "false" && docker login -e="$DOCKER_EMAIL" -u="$DOCKER_USERNAME" -p="$DOCKER_PASSWORD"
- test "$TRAVIS_BRANCH" == "master" && test "$TRAVIS_GO_VERSION" == "1.6"
&& test "$TRAVIS_PULL_REQUEST" == "false" && cd $TRAVIS_BUILD_DIR && make docker_build
- test "$TRAVIS_BRANCH" == "master" && test "$TRAVIS_GO_VERSION" == "1.6"
&& test "$TRAVIS_PULL_REQUEST" == "false" && cd $TRAVIS_BUILD_DIR && make deploy tag=latest

View File

@ -1,4 +1,4 @@
.PHONY: all .PHONY: all docker_build deploy
VERSION=0.0.1 VERSION=0.0.1